The Quiet Vacation

Angels come down from heaven happy Their sapphire wings tucked inside out In trench coats on the subway launch All spirits take mass transit at no cost They also take rain for free Keep it in gold lockets for later play Flying is more of a convenience But not good for reading books On railroad lines while passing time There are no brakes in heaven So for a change of pace they ride And travel light when on vacation Earth is their favorite destination Things that need high maintenance Make them giggle and smile Angels try to avoid crying And high crime districts For obvious reasons They need to remain discreet When trying to walk without feet
